Bank of America's FDIG Position: Q2 2026 in Review

Bank of America reduced its Fidelity Crypto Industry and Digital Payments ETF (FDIG) stake by 11% in Q2 2026, selling an estimated $350K and leaving 69,537 shares worth $2.97M. The position accounts for ﹤0.01% of the portfolio, ranked #3945.

Bank of America first reported a position in FDIG in Q2 2025 and has held it in 5 quarters since. The position peaked at $5.86M in Q4 2025. 48 funds tracked by Wall St. Rank hold FDIG as of Q2 2026.
